typically, an audit establishes the current conditions of the mill and identifies areas of possible improvement. this usually involves a full day for monitoring and collecting samples during mill operation, followed by a crash stop for internal inspection. the audit provides an objective assessment of:

Get Priceworking principle. fed into the mill through one or both bearing trunnions, the material is ground by impact and friction from the balls. the ground product is discharged from the mill through discharge slots provided in the mill tube, through a discharge wall or through the end trunnion.

Get Pricedec 26, 2017 several factors affect the efficiency of a ball mill for cement grinding. In this article, we shall be looking at some of these factors that have been proven to influence grinding efficiency: mill geometry and speed. according to bond the grinding efficiency of a mill depends on the ball mill diameter, size of the media and mill speed.
Get Pricethe operating principle of the ball mill consists of following steps. In a continuously operating ball mill, feed material fed through the central hole one of the caps into the drum and moves therealong, being exposed by grinding media. the material grinding occurs during impact falling grinding balls and abrasion the particles between the balls. then, discharge of ground material performed
